Italy (Lomellina area, Pavia) Rice farm and irrigation district Humid subtropical; annual precipitation: 800-900 mm; alluvial silty-loam to sandy loam soils; shallow groundwater table Continuous flooding Water scarcity in drought years and competition of irrigation with other water uses; groundwater decline; surface water and groundwater pollution (N, pesticides); yield quantity and quality; soil fertility; farm economy; irrigation management performed manually both at the farm and at the irrigation channel network levels; traditional landscape and wildlife habitat conservation MORE DETAILS
Spain (Baix Ter area; Pals, Girona) Rice farm and irrigation district Mediterranean maritime; annual precipitation: 600 mm; alluvial soils (Xerofluvents); shallow groundwater table Continuous flooding Limited water availability; competition of rice production with other water uses; natural park protection; aquifer vulnerability to nitrates; salinity problems; risk of marine intrusion; farm economy; yield safety; legal restrictions on fertilizers and pesticides MORE DETAILS
Spain (Guadalquivir marches; Seville) Rice farm and irrigation district Mediterranean; annual precipitation: 500-600 mm; silty clay soils; shallow, saline groundwater table Continuous flooding Water scarcity; dry spells; salinity; inefficiency not compensated by downstream reuse; diffuse pollution of DoƱana Nature reserve and Guadalquivir estuary; emission of greenhouse gases; environmental/economic/ social sustainability or rice production MORE DETAILS
Portugal, (Lower Mondego Valley, Coimbra) Rice farm and irrigation district Mediterranean temperate; annual precipitation: 800-900 mm; alluvial silty-clay soils; shallow, saline groundwater Continuous flooding Water scarcity; particularly in dry years; environmental risks related with soil salinization; economic sustainability of rice cropping MORE DETAILS
Portugal (Lis Valley, Leiria) Rice farm Mediterranean temperate; annual precipitation: 800-900 mm; alluvial silty-loam soils; shallow, saline groundwater Continuous flooding Water scarcity (endemic problem in summer months); water distribution system conditions; pumping energy (for irrigation and drainage); surface water pollution (organic load); soil salinization; economic sustainability of rice cropping MORE DETAILS
Egypt (Nile Delta: Nekla, Sakha, Zankalon) Rice farm and irrigation district Mediterranean arid/ climate; annual precipitation <=100 mm; heavy clay soil; shallow, saline groundwater Continuous flooding Water scarcity; water supply problems; groundwater pollution; water logging and salinization problems; poverty and economic sustainability of rice cropping MORE DETAILS
Turkey (Bafra Valley) Rice farm Humid subtropical; annual precipitation 700-800 mm; alluvial silty loam soils; shallow groundwater Continuous flooding Water scarcity; salinization; weed management; greenhouse gases emission; pumping energy cost MORE DETAILS
